Gulf Stream: Residents' views sought on annexation, utility-line burial
By Steve Plunkett
Mail carriers here will be extra-busy this month delivering straw ballots on burying Gulf Stream’s power lines, first-class notices on possibly annexing part of the county pocket and fliers from the Civic Association on both issues.
The straw ballots are due back at Town Hall by 2 p.m.
Feb. 7. The annexation referendum will be March 8 if the proposal survives two public hearings.
Residents will have to decide the issues on their own.
